THE PEAK OF PRESTIGE AT THE RAMBLE BILTMORE FOREST. Experience the pinnacle of Asheville living with this rare opportunity to secure a premier homesite along the coveted ridge of Ducker Mountain. Situated in one of Asheville’s most exclusive gated communities, this 1.75-acre lot represents one of the final chances to build a custom legacy masterpiece in a location that truly defines top-tier luxury. THE HOMESITE AND NATURAL LIGHT: Perched high on the ridge, the property offers expansive, long-range mountain vistas oriented to the West, ensuring spectacular, front-row seats to Western North Carolina’s famous sunsets from the back of your future home. Because the site sits perfectly along the ridgeline, it also captures the warm morning sun from the East, providing a bright, balanced natural light throughout the day. Unlike many high-elevation sites that require complex engineering, this lot features a gentle slope, providing an easy, cost-effective building envelope that maximizes architectural potential and allows for a seamless walk-out terrace level. THE LIFESTYLE: The Ramble Biltmore Forest offers a lifestyle of unparalleled luxury and peace of mind. Residents enjoy 24/7 gated security and access to a robust suite of world-class amenities. The Wellness Center is a premier facility featuring a saline pool, fully equipped gym, and elegant event space for community and private gatherings. Outdoor recreation includes miles of curated hiking and biking trails that weave through the forest, along with tennis and pickleball courts. Pristine parklands and social hubs are designed for a sophisticated yet active lifestyle. THE LOCATION: Perfectly positioned for effortless convenience, you are only minutes away from the Asheville Regional Airport, the upscale shopping and gourmet dining at Biltmore Park Town Square, and the iconic Blue Ridge Parkway.
